Rebel Curd and Haruka Abe are panelists during the session titled “Value Creation or Valuable IP?”
This session will explore some of the most challenging and debated issues in the valuation of IP and intangible assets. Topics will include what constitutes compensable IP, differences in treatment across jurisdictions, business transfers versus IP transfers, the growing importance of substance over form, and when value creation, know-how, data, workforce capabilities, or other business attributes rise to the level of compensable intangible property. The panel will also examine the distinction between cost savings and true value drivers, drawing on recent disputes, audits, and controversy trends from around the world.
